Imagine a world where technology has been lost, and people have forgotten how to build…
Nikolas Nurdblok is the youngest child in a family of adventurers who search for lost things. Now it is time for Nik to join the rest of his family for his FIRST ADVENTURE.
The problem is that Nik’s family doesn’t appreciate his genius. After a couple of mishaps that definitely weren’t Nik’s fault, his family sets off to find a legendary LOST BRICK … but leaves him at home.
Nik decides he’s going anyway. His mom and dad didn’t say he couldn’t go—they just said he couldn’t go with them. And so, Nik and his loyal best friend Knute embark on an adventure that will (probably) change the world. OBVIOUSLY Nik can find the lost brick by himself and doesn’t need anyone else there … or does he?
A highly illustrated graphic novel adventure full of laugh-out-loud moments, creative building, and the occasional alligator, Nikolas Nurdblok and the Lost Brick is perfect for fans of Diary of a Wimpy Kid, Dog Man and The 13-Storey Treehouse.

Author & Illustrator
Jeffrey Brown
Jeffrey Brown is an Eisner Award-winning cartoonist best known for his internationally acclaimed Star Wars books, including Jedi Academy and the New York Times #1 bestseller Darth Vader and Son. A lifelong comics fan, Brown was pursuing his MFA at The School of the Art Institute of Chicago when he abandoned painting to write and draw his first graphic memoir, Clumsy. Since then, he has created dozens of comics and graphic novels for both adults and children, directed an animated video for the band Death Cab for Cutie, co-wrote the screenplay of the film Save The Date, and exhibited his artwork at galleries in New York, Los Angeles, Paris, and the Museum of Contemporary Art Chicago. Brown lives in Chicago with his wife and sons, along with their dog, and, of course, cat.
